Penerapan Metode Support Vector Machine Untuk Analisis Sentimen Pada Komentar Bitcoin Di Aplikasi X
DOI:
https://doi.org/10.47065/bulletincsr.v6i1.928Keywords:
Sentiment Analysis; Term Frequency-Inverse Document Frequency; Bitcoin; Support Vector Machine; Platform XAbstract
Social media has become a primary medium for users to express opinions, including those related to Bitcoin, whose fluctuating value often triggers diverse public responses. The large volume of unstructured comments makes manual sentiment analysis inefficient, thereby necessitating an automated approach based on machine learning. This study aims to classify positive and negative sentiments in Bitcoin-related comments on the X platform using the Support Vector Machine (SVM) algorithm with Term Frequency–Inverse Document Frequency (TF-IDF) feature weighting. The dataset consists of 1,750 Indonesian-language comments labeled by three annotators. The data were processed through several preprocessing stages, including case folding, text cleaning, tokenization, stopword removal, and stemming. Model evaluation was conducted using four data split ratios, namely 90:10, 80:20, 70:30, and 60:40. The experimental results indicate that the 90:10 ratio achieved the best performance, with an accuracy of 72.57%, precision of 0.75, recall of 0.73, and an F1-score of 0.67. The SVM model demonstrates strong performance in identifying positive sentiments; however, it is less effective in detecting negative sentiments due to class imbalance in the dataset. As an additional experiment, testing was performed using a balanced dataset obtained through an undersampling process and several SVM kernel types for comparison. The results show that using a balanced dataset leads to more evenly distributed classification performance across sentiment classes, while the linear kernel provides the most stable performance compared to other kernels. Overall, SVM with TF-IDF weighting proves to be an effective approach for sentiment analysis of Bitcoin-related comments on social media.
Downloads
References
V. Albarsyah, “Perkembangaan Ekonomi Digital Mengenai Perilaku Pengguna Media Sosial dalam Melakukan Transaksi,” JMEB Jurnal Manajemen Ekonomi & Bisnis, vol. 1, no. 2, 2023.
Radhika Chabra, “Twitter Diplomacy: A Brief Analysis,” Orf Issue Brief, no. 335, 2020.
E. H. F. W. L. O. Raja Allifin Muhammad, “Penerapan Metode Naive Bayes Dengan PSO Pada Analisis Sentimen Pengguna Aplikasi X Terhadap Bitcoin,” Jurnal Sistem Informasi, vol. 14, no. 4, 2025.
R. Parlika, S. Ilham Pradika, A. M. Hakim, and R. N. M. Kholilul, “Analisis Sentimen Twitter Terhadap Bitcoin dan Cryptocurrency Berbasis Python TextBlob,” JIFTI-Jurnal Ilmiah Teknologi Informasi dan Robotika, vol. 2, no. 2, 2020.
M. A. Jassim and S. N. Abdulwahid, “Data Mining preparation: Process, Techniques and Major Issues in Data Analysis,” IOP Conf Ser Mater Sci Eng, vol. 1090, no. 1, p. 012053, Mar. 2021, doi: 10.1088/1757-899x/1090/1/012053.
T. Ahmed Khan, R. Sadiq, Z. Shahid, M. M. Alam, and M. Mohd Su’ud, “Sentiment Analysis using Support Vector Machine and Random Forest,” Journal of Informatics and Web Engineering, vol. 3, no. 1, pp. 67–75, Feb. 2024, doi: 10.33093/jiwe.2024.3.1.5.
D. E. Cahyani and I. Patasik, “Performance comparison of tf-idf and word2vec models for emotion text classification,” Bulletin of Electrical Engineering and Informatics, vol. 10, no. 5, pp. 2780–2788, Oct. 2021, doi: 10.11591/eei.v10i5.3157.
T. Setiawan, S. Liem, and D. M. R. Pribadi, “Perbandingan Algoritma SVM dan Naïve Bayes dalam Analisis Sentimen Komentar Tiktok pada Produk Skincare,” Applied Information Technology and Computer Science, vol. 3, no. 2, pp. 28–32, 2024.
A. Septini, Susanto, and Elmayati, “Analisis Sentimen Masyarakat di Twitter Mengenai Open AI CHATGPT Menggunakan Metode Support Vector Machine (SVM),” Bulletin of Computer Science Research, vol. 5, no. 2, pp. 138–149, Feb. 2025, doi: 10.47065/bulletincsr.v5i2.475.
D. Alita, Y. Fernando, and H. Sulistiani, “Implementasi Algoritma Multiclass SVM Pada Opini Publik Berbahasa Indonesia Di Twitter,” Jurnal TEKNOKOMPAK, vol. 14, no. 2, p. 86, 2020.
M. Dogucu and M. Çetinkaya-Rundel, “Web Scraping in the Statistics and Data Science Curriculum: Challenges and Opportunities,” Journal of Statistics and Data Science Education, vol. 29, no. S1, pp. S112–S122, 2021, doi: 10.1080/10691898.2020.1787116.
M. A. Rosid, A. S. Fitrani, I. R. I. Astutik, N. I. Mulloh, and H. A. Gozali, “Improving Text Preprocessing for Student Complaint Document Classification Using Sastrawi,” IOP Conf Ser Mater Sci Eng, vol. 874, no. 1, Jul. 2020, doi: 10.1088/1757-899X/874/1/012017.
O. I. Gifari, M. Adha, I. Rifky Hendrawan, F. Freddy, and S. Durrand, “Analisis Sentimen Review Film Menggunakan TF-IDF dan Support Vector Machine,” JIFOTECH (JOURNAL OF INFORMATION TECHNOLOGY, vol. 2, no. 1, 2022.
N. Jasmin, R. K. Dinata, and I. Sahputra, “Implementation of Data Mining for Vertigo Disease Classification Using the Support Vector Machine ( SVM ) Method,” JACKA-Journal Of Computer Knowledge and Algorithms, vol. 1, no. 4, pp. 103–108, 2024.
Sulisetyo Puji Widodo and Adila Alfa Krisnadhi, “Analyzing Twitter Sentiments on Booster Vaccination with Support Vector Machine (SVM) Method,” International Journal of Innovation in Enterprise System, vol. 8, no. 2, pp. 11–21, Oct. 2024, doi: 10.25124/ijies.v8i02.236.
P. Fremmuzar and A. Baita, “Uji Kernel SVM dalam Analisis Sentimen Terhadap Layanan Telkomsel di Media Sosial Twitter,” Komputika?: Jurnal Sistem Komputer, vol. 12, no. 2, pp. 57–66, Sep. 2023, doi: 10.34010/komputika.v12i2.9460.
D. Alita and Y. Fernando, “Multiclass SVM Algorithm For Sarcasm Text In Twitter,” Jurnal Teknik Informatika dan Sistem Informasi, vol. 8, no. 1, 2021.
M. Farhan Saleh and R. Imanda, “Public Sentiment Analysis of the Free Meal Program: A Comparison of Naive Bayes and Support Vector Machine Methods on the Twitter (X) Social Media Platform,” Journal of Applied Informatics and Computing (JAIC), vol. 9, no. 1, pp. 2548–6861, 2025.
H. Zhou, “Research of Text Classification Based on TF-IDF and CNN-LSTM,” J Phys Conf Ser, vol. 2171, no. 1, Jan. 2022, doi: 10.1088/1742-6596/2171/1/012021.
S. D. Fitri, D. Lestari, R. Raaiqa Bintana, R. Aryani, M. Ilhami, and Y. Noverina, “Implementasi Model Support Vector Machine Dalam Analisa Sentimen Masyarakat Mengenai Kebijakan Penerapan Aplikasi Mypertamina,” BRIDGE, vol. 2, no. 2, pp. 176–193, 2024, doi: 10.62951/bridge.v2i2.180.
P. Arsi and R. Waluyo, “Analisis Sentimen Wacana Pemindahan Ibu Kota Indonesia Menggunakan Algoritma Support Vector Machine (SVM),” Jurnal Teknologi Informasi dan Ilmu Komputer, vol. 8, no. 1, pp. 147–156, 2021, doi: 10.25126/jtiik.202183944.
Bila bermanfaat silahkan share artikel ini
Berikan Komentar Anda terhadap artikel Penerapan Metode Support Vector Machine Untuk Analisis Sentimen Pada Komentar Bitcoin Di Aplikasi X
ARTICLE HISTORY
How to Cite
Issue
Section
Copyright (c) 2025 Yaskur Bearly Fernandes, Elin Haerani, Fadhilah Syafria, Muhammad Fikry, Lola Oktavia

This work is licensed under a Creative Commons Attribution 4.0 International License.
Authors who publish with this journal agree to the following terms:
- Authors retain copyright and grant the journal right of first publication with the work simultaneously licensed under Creative Commons Attribution 4.0 International License that allows others to share the work with an acknowledgment of the work's authorship and initial publication in this journal.
- Authors are able to enter into separate, additional contractual arrangements for the non-exclusive distribution of the journal's published version of the work (e.g., post it to an institutional repository or publish it in a book), with an acknowledgment of its initial publication in this journal.
- Authors are permitted and encouraged to post their work online (e.g., in institutional repositories or on their website) prior to and during the submission process, as it can lead to productive exchanges, as well as earlier and greater citation of published work (Refer to The Effect of Open Access).













